Major investment in 3rd-level research to be announced

Jul 16th, 2010, 11:51 am

The single largest investment in the history of the State for 3rd-level research will be announced by the Taoiseach today.

UCD and Trinity College Dublin have secured a major share of the funds which the Government hopes will give a sharper commercial focus to research activity.

In the past decade over €800 million has been invested in the 3rd-level research programme.

Business Journalist Mark Mortell says the announcement today marks a very positive step.

This is €359 million of funding into 3rd level institutions” he said.

“It’s around 30 research projects that’ll be hosted in the various colleges to create hi-tech employment and hopefully drive economic recovery” he added.
